EXERCISE 4 – OBSTACLE SWERVE. • Start at the same start T. • On my signal, accelerate straight up this path. Stabilize your speed between 12-18 mph by the time you reach the first line. • Maintain a steady speed. • When your front tire/overhang passes the second line, swerve to the (right/left).

Trick #2 – Drag the Rear Brake. Dragging the rear brake puts more weight on the back of the motorcycle and squishes down the rear suspension. Ryan explains that this “creates low speed but high stability” and helps to ground you. This test consists of four riding exercises that measure your motorcycle control and hazard response skills. The final two exercises involve speeds of about 15 mph. Download your Minnesota motorcycle permit book 2024!Run #1: Left Turn and Normal Stop. Begin this test approximately 30 feet away from the left hand turn diagramed below. You must complete the turn inside the boundary lines and without putting a foot down. Answering these practice ques... baccali alhambra QUICK STOP. . Position your motorcycle on that T. On my signal, accelerate straight up this path. Stabilize your speed between 12-18 mph by the time you reach the first line. Maintain a steady speed. When your front tire crosses the second line, stop as fast as you safely can.
